HEALTHY BLACK BEAN QUINOA BOWL
Marissa RodriguezCourse Lunch
Cuisine Vegan
Servings 2
Ingredients
- 1 cup organic cooked quinoa about ½ cup uncooked
- 8 oz can of organic black beans rinsed
- 1-2 Tablespoons olive oil
- 2 cups kale
- 2 cups spinach
- 10 cherry tomatoes sliced
- ½ cup freshly squeezed lime juice more to taste
- ½ avocado
- salt and pepper to taste
Instructions
- Cook quinoa & rinse beans.
- Wash, cut and dry kale and spinach. Then massage with olive oil.
- Top kale and spinach with cooked quinoa and black beans.
- Top bowl with cherry tomatoes, avocado slices, cilantro and lime juice. Add salt and pepper to taste.
